This is awesome! Is it made of metal or wood?

snoman
29-12-2016, 20:26
Thanks, it is CNC plasma cut in our shop. 1/8 " steel about 4'×2'. Took a few hrs to redraw image from DLC Pack 1 to get it CNCable.
Going to let it rust a bit more for patina.
